Transaction 24c520962adb6979fe0f1d04bb303f69ee11327758a86d30332b802358940902
1 Input
1 Output
-
24c520962adb6979fe0f1d04bb303f69ee11327758a86d30332b802358940902:0
- value
- 178646
- script pubkey
- OP_0 OP_PUSHBYTES_20 2f2ef1d6db33c63f31f8ac7017db6f6b41e9406f
- address
- bc1q9uh0r4kmx0rr7v0c43cp0km0ddq7jsr0fc5uuj